Bucket Hat

This past week I made the bucket hat from Oliver + S's Little Things to Sew for my daughter.  I love the way it turned out!  I used DS for the polka dot side and Alexander Henry Farmdale for the blue side.  I love that it is reversible, and she can put it on by herself! 

She has been wanting to wear hats lately that she can put on; we were at the park a week ago when it was in the upper 70's and she was insisting on wearing one of her knit wool caps, so it was time for a spring/summer hat that is lightweight and will shield her face from the sun.




The pattern was super easy to follow and I plan on making several more for her to wear throughout the summer.
